According to the 1891 English census, my ancestor Thomas Bevils was born in Nk, Ireland in 1849.

Does anyone have any idea what the Nk stands for.

I think it's probably Not Known.  It's a pretty common sight unfortunately!  At least you got the Ireland bit - sometimes you just get "NK" and nothing else  :'(
